People whose jobs … Webb15 juli 2024 · Cons of Bureaucratic Leadership Style 1. It is difficult to change. The Bureaucratic leader finds it difficult to adjust to change. The leader has to be rigid; there is no chance of being flexible. The leader here finds it very difficult to change their rules and principles. It will be risky for them to even think of a change.
